Chevy Safety Assist underpins every Trax model, helping drivers handle the most common daily hazards. It brings Forward Collision Alert, Automatic Emergency Braking, Front Pedestrian Braking, Lane Keep Assist with Lane Departure Warning, a Following Distance Indicator, and IntelliBeam® High Beam Assist. These systems work together to increase awareness and provide assistance when needed. Available extras like Lane Change Alert with Side Blind Zone Alert and Rear Cross Traffic Alert deliver even more confidence when traffic is dense or parking is tight. Trim choice is the final step. The LS and LT provide the essentials with clean design and practical appointments. The 1RS and 2RS add sporty touches like a flat-bottom steering wheel and Red interior accents for a more expressive daily drive. ACTIV leans adventurous with unique accents and a bold exterior presence. Throughout the lineup, the Trax remains ergonomic and sensible, with supportive seats for five and handy storage details that make organization easy. The 60/40 split-folding rear seat and a generous cargo area ensure weekend projects and grocery runs are equally straightforward.
